We can think of all kinds of terrifying ways to die, but the truth is many people find death itself equally terrifying. This leads us to an interesting question: should Christians be afraid of death? According to Hebrews 2:14-15, Jesus came to earth for the very purpose of dying. We may be tempted to believe that, because Jesus died on the cross, He must have somehow failed His mission to earth. However, this couldn’t be further from the truth. Jesus’s death on the cross accomplished two momentous victories! The first victory is the defeat of the devil (Hebrews 2:14). It’s true that the devil still exists and is active today; however, he is completely powerless over believers. There is nothing he can do to force you to obey him in any way. In fact, James 4:7 says, “ Submit yourselves, then, to God. Resist the devil, and he will flee from you.” The second victory is deliverance from the “fear of death” (Hebrews 2:15). One of the devil’s greatest weapons is his ability to enslave people to this fear. By dying on the cross, Jesus made this weapon powerless. How is that possible? Through His death, Jesus paid the penalty for sin that each of us owes. And through His resurrection, He overcame the power of death. Once we’ve personally trusted in Jesus as our Savior from sin and death, we no longer need to be afraid of facing God’s wrath when we die (John 3:36; Hebrews 9:27-28). Instead, we can rest in the sure hope of Jesus. He promises that all His people “will live, even though they die,” and they will enjoy the presence of God forever (John 11:25; 1 Thessalonians 4:16-17; Revelation 21:1-5). Because of Jesus’s love, we no longer need to be scared to death of death. • Jonathon Fuller • What are a few reasons someone might be afraid of death?
